| We begin with an analysis of what might come down from the Supreme Court next week as we await their ruling on the Affordable Care Act. The Chief Council of the Constitutional Accountability Center Elizabth Wydra joins us to discuss whether the radical anti-union ruling that came down last week could be a harbinger of the court’s intention to kill Obama’s signature healthcare reform act. |

Then we examine how Mitt Romney lies with remarkable alacrity and frequency, and how he gets away with it. Michael Cohen, a columnist for Foreign Policy and the author of “Live From the Campaign Trail: The Greatest Presidential Speeches of the 20th Century and How They Shaped Modern America” joins us. We discuss his article in the UK Guardian “Mendacious Mitt: Romney’s Bid to Become Liar-in-Chief”. |

| Then finally Juan Cole joins us. He is a professor of Modern Middle Eastern and South Asian History at the University of Michigan and the author of “Engaging the Muslim World”. We discuss the results of the Egyptian presidential election where it appears the ruling military council decided to allow the winner to win rather than face a violent backlash from the Muslim Brotherhood. |
